Transaction 7509c298ca810c4748d89f328bc6668dc656d240ef647f431dfcb7c820463415

4 Input
2 Outputs
  • 7509c298ca810c4748d89f328bc6668dc656d240ef647f431dfcb7c820463415:0
  • value  1000416
    address  39TWcBqTEg9F3ceVSwwtGtgBmr5K4uMFsW
  • 7509c298ca810c4748d89f328bc6668dc656d240ef647f431dfcb7c820463415:1
  • value  124559
    address  3JqFXvwpoBzvsEkGc2vMVRJGS1nPYByrK4